What is Martyrs' Day?
Martyrs' Day is a significant public holiday in Malawi, occurring annually on March 3rd. This day honors the individuals who sacrificed their lives in the struggle for the country's independence and freedom from colonial rule.
In Malawi, Martyrs' Day is recognized as a public holiday, meaning that government offices and many businesses close to allow citizens to commemorate this important occasion.
Why it matters
The significance of Martyrs' Day lies in its role to honor the legacy of those who contributed to Malawi's fight against colonial oppression. It allows citizens to collectively acknowledge their history and the struggles endured for rights and freedoms.
This holiday serves as a reminder of the importance of national unity and identity, reinforcing the collective spirit that is vital for the nation's progress and development.
How to observe
Observance of Martyrs' Day in Malawi typically involves attending memorial services dedicated to the martyrs and visiting their gravesites. These gatherings serve as a form of respect and remembrance for those who fought for the nation's liberty.
Furthermore, community discussions may arise, allowing people to reflect on the values of sacrifice, freedom, and independence. Various commemorative events also take place across the country to emphasize the significance of this day.
